When choosing a reinforced bumper protector, start with fit and coverage. A protector should align with your vehicle’s bumper shape and dimensions, leaving no gaps that expose paint. Look for models that wrap slightly over the edges to shield vulnerable corners, yet remain unobtrusive. Check whether the product accommodates curves and recesses typical of modern bumpers, including lip guards and step wells. Material choice matters greatly; EVA foam, rubber composites, or thermoformed plastics each bring different levels of impact absorption and stiffness. Consider how the protector behaves under heat, cold, and direct sunlight, since UV exposure can degrade elasticity and adhesion over time. Compatibility with trailer hitches also matters for frequently used receivers.
Durability hinges on construction details. Reinforced bumpers often use layered foams, high-density plastics, or reinforced vinyl that resists tearing and punctures. Examine seam quality, edge finishing, and the attachment method: heavy-duty hook-and-loop fasteners, adhesive tapes, or mechanical clips. The best products combine secure attachment with gentle protection to avoid scuffing during removal. Also assess abrasion resistance; some protectors feature micro-structured textures that distribute impact forces. A non-slip surface helps during loading when gloves are damp or slick. Finally, consider warranty length and customer service responsiveness, because a longer warranty often signals confidence in material resilience and manufacturing consistency.

Accurate sizing is essential to prevent movement and preserve paint. Begin by measuring the vehicle’s bumper width, height, and any protruding sections. Compare these measurements to product schematics, ensuring the protector neither overhangs nor leaves exposed paint. If you own a wider bumper or aftermarket bumper add-ons, prioritize adjustable or multi-piece designs that can be fine-tuned. Material density should balance rigidity with cushion; overly firm protectors may transfer impact, while too soft versions can bunch up. Consider ease of installation and removal, particularly if you park in shared garages or frequently switch vehicles. A modular approach often delivers the most reliable coverage across varying models.

Assembly and usage instructions shape long-term results. Follow manufacturer steps meticulously; misalignment can create gaps that invite scratches. Clean the bumper surface with a gentle, residue-free cleaner before applying any adhesive-backed protector to maximize adhesion. If the protector uses clips or straps, test their security with light tugging to ensure they won’t loosen during routine stops. Be mindful of weather when applying; extreme temperatures can affect adhesive performance. Store spare components in a dry place to maintain flexibility. Regularly inspect edge seals for signs of wear, tightening fasteners when needed to keep protection consistent.

Material choice informs both feel and durability. EVA foam disperses impact energy while remaining lightweight, but may compress over time with heavy use. Thermoplastic elastomers provide sturdier protection and are more resistant to cracking, yet can be less forgiving on sensitive finishes if misapplied. Vinyl overlays offer real-time scrubbing resistance but may stain under certain wheel dirt conditions. The best option often blends several layers: a soft top surface for paint protection, a denser middle layer to absorb impact, and a rigid backing to preserve shape. Ensure the color and texture complement your vehicle’s appearance to avoid a conspicuous aftermarket look.

Fitment after installation is a frequent performance predictor. A well-fitted protector will stay in place during short trips and longer commutes without sliding. Ensure there is no interference with tow hooks, sensors, or parking aids; misalignment can reduce effectiveness and trigger alarms or errors. Consider how the protector behaves with doors opening and closing near the bumper. A design that contours along the bumper’s curvature without creases helps maintain even pressure distribution. If your vehicle experiences frequent parking lot collisions or close-quarter loading, prioritize a snug, shape-retaining option with reinforced edges.

Real-world performance matters more than glossy claims. Look for customer reviews detailing abrasion resistance, chlorine or salt exposure, and humidity effects on rubbery materials. Pay attention to scenarios similar to your routine: tight garages, curb contact, and weather extremes. Independent testing results or certification marks can provide objective assurance of material safety and durability. Evaluate whether the protector’s maintenance is simple, such as wipe-clean surfaces or minimal specialized cleaners. A solid warranty is a useful indicator of confidence from the manufacturer and offers peace of mind if the protector fails under normal usage.
Value should reflect long-term savings, not just initial cost. A higher upfront price that yields several years of reliable protection can be more economical than cheap, short-lived options. When comparing models, tally the total cost of ownership: replacement parts, possible repainting savings, and reduced risk of bumper damage. Also consider resale value; well-protected paint and bumper edges tend to preserve the vehicle’s market appeal. If you drive in harsh climates, prioritize materials designed to resist moisture and temperature fluctuations. An investment in better protection often pays dividends in maintenance cost avoidance.

Installation simplicity can save time and reduce frustration. Prefer protectors that require minimal tools and steps, ideally enabling tool-free attachment. Clear instructions with diagrams help you achieve a precise fit on the first attempt. Some products offer laser-cut or shielded edges that minimize corner wear during installation. If you prefer a temporary solution, look for removable adhesives that leave no residue. For permanent setups, a professional installation might ensure optimal alignment and performance. When you remove the protector, inspect the bumper for any material transfer or bonding residue so you can address it promptly.
Maintenance routines extend lifespan and appearance. Wipe down the protector after exposure to road grime, salt, or oil to prevent staining and material degradation. Use mild cleaners that won’t strip any protective coatings on the bumper itself or the protector’s own surface. Dry thoroughly to avoid moisture buildup that could encourage mold or odor. Periodically check attachment points for loosening or wear and replace components as needed. Rotating protectors for even wear can help maximize longevity, especially if only certain sections experience frequent contact.
A thorough buyer’s approach balances protection, fit, and cost. Start by listing must-have features such as edge reinforcement, multi-layer construction, and compatibility with your bumper style. Then weigh options that address common use cases like heavy cargo transport, child-related trips, or frequent parking in tight spaces. The best protectors deliver predictable performance under a range of conditions, including heat from sun and cold from winter nights. Check for certifications or third-party testing that corroborate durability claims. Finally, choose a model with accessible customer support, straightforward replacement parts, and clear return policies to avoid buying frustrations if the product doesn’t meet expectations.
